泰州阿里云代理商:ajax请求数组数据

要使用ajax请求获取数组数据,可以按照以下步骤操作:

  1. 创建一个数组变量,并将需要的数据添加到其中。
  2. 使用ajax发送一个GET或POST请求,将数组数据作为请求参数传递。
  3. 在服务器端接收到请求后,将数组数据解析并返回给客户端。
  4. 在客户端的ajax回调函数中,将返回的数组数据作为参数进行处理。

下面是一个简单的示例代码:

// 客户端代码
$.ajax({

type: "POST",
url: "test.php",
data: { nums: [1, 2, 3, 4, 5] },
dataType: "json",
success: function(result){
    console.log(result); // 输出数组数据
}

});

// 服务器端代码(PHP)
$nums = $_POST[‘nums’]; // 接收数组数据
echo json_encode($nums); // 将数组数据转换成JSON格式输出

需要注意的是,如果发送的数据量比较大,可以使用压缩算法(如gzip)来减小数据传输的大小,提高数据传输效率。

要在JavaScript中使用Ajax请求并获取数组数据,可以遵循以下步骤:

  1. 创建XMLHttpRequest对象:
var xhr = new XMLHttpRequest();
  1. 指定请求的URL和请求方式:
xhr.open('GET', '/api/data', true);
  1. 注册onreadystatechange事件处理程序来处理服务器响应:
xhr.onreadystatechange = function() {
  if (xhr.readyState === 4 && xhr.status === 200) {
    var data = JSON.parse(xhr.responseText);
    // 处理数据
  }
};
  1. 发送请求:
xhr.send();

完整例子:

泰州阿里云代理商:ajax请求数组数据
var xhr = new XMLHttpRequest();
xhr.open('GET', '/api/data', true);
xhr.onreadystatechange = function() {
  if (xhr.readyState === 4 && xhr.status === 200) {
    var data = JSON.parse(xhr.responseText);
    console.log(data); // 数组数据
  }
};
xhr.send();

在上面的例子中,我们使用XMLHttpRequest对象向服务器请求数据,然后在onreadystatechange事件处理程序中处理请求返回的数据。注:此例中假设服务器返回的数据为JSON格式。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/115407.html

(0)
luotuoemo的头像luotuoemo
上一篇 2023年12月27日 17:59
下一篇 2023年12月27日 18:22

相关推荐

  • 阿里云语音合成怎么导出文件

    在阿里云语音合成服务中,可以使用SDK或API来导出合成的语音文件。 首先,你需要确保已经创建了阿里云账号,并购买了语音合成服务。 接下来,可以按照以下步骤导出文件: 安装并配置阿里云语音合成SDK或API的开发环境,并导入必要的依赖包。 在代码中指定合成的文本内容、音频格式、语音参数等。 执行合成操作,将文本转化为语音。 将合成的语音导出为文件,可以使用文…

    2023年8月10日
    73900
  • 阿里云企业邮箱手机设置方法

    阿里云企业邮箱支持手机设置方式,可以通过以下步骤进行设置: 打开手机上的邮箱应用,并点击添加新帐号。 选择“Exchange ActiveSync”或“Exchange”作为账户类型,这取决于您的手机型号和系统版本。 输入您的企业邮箱账户信息,包括邮箱地址和登录密码。 在服务器设置中,输入阿里云企业邮箱的服务器地址:exmail.aliyun.com。 完成…

    2023年9月8日
    75700
  • 昆明阿里云代理商:安装python包

    安装Python包可以通过pip工具来实现。以下是安装Python包的步骤: 首先,确保已经在您的系统上安装了Python。您可以在命令行窗口中输入python –version来检查Python是否已经安装。 打开命令行窗口,并使用以下命令来安装pip工具(如果尚未安装): curl https://bootstrap.pypa.io/get-pip.p…

    2024年1月3日
    65900
  • 阿里云服务器官网客服

    您好!阿里云服务器的官方客服联系方式如下: 电话:95187(24小时全天候支持) 在线客服:访问官网 https://www.aliyun.com/ ,右上角点击”客服”按钮,选择”在线客服” 您可以根据您的需求选择合适的联系方式,与阿里云的客服人员进行沟通和咨询。 阿里云服务器的官网客服可以通过以下几种方式…

    2023年10月26日
    68300
  • 芜湖阿里云代理商:ajax局部定时刷新

    在芜湖地区,可以选择阿里云作为代理商来提供ajax局部定时刷新服务。阿里云提供了强大的云计算和云服务器服务,可以满足定时刷新的需求。 使用ajax局部定时刷新可以提高网页的用户体验,实现页面的部分更新,节省带宽和加载时间。具体实现方法如下: 在页面中引入jQuery库,可以使用如下CDN链接:<script src="https://cdnj…

    2023年12月29日
    61000

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/